TIM FINN

Imaginary Kingdom

2007-05-07

Tim Finn's Imaginary Kingdom requires little imagination to enjoy. It's a contemporary rock sound opens the mind. When you need something to get you up and moving this will do. It's a all around nice sound. – MK
